The law of attraction is a concept that has been around for centuries, but has gained popularity in recent years due to books like "The Secret" and the rise of social media. It is based on the belief that thoughts and feelings can attract positive or negative experiences into one's life. While some people may dismiss the law of attraction as a mere self-help gimmick, there is growing evidence that it is far more powerful than many of us think.

The basic premise of the law of attraction is that we attract what we focus on. This means that if we focus on positive thoughts and feelings, we will attract positive experiences into our lives, while negative thoughts and feelings will attract negative experiences. This may sound like a simple and even simplistic idea, but there is growing evidence that it is more than just wishful thinking.

One of the reasons why the law of attraction is so powerful is that it is a self-fulfilling prophecy. When we focus on positive thoughts and feelings, we are more likely to take positive actions that will lead to positive outcomes. For example, if we believe that we can achieve financial success, we are more likely to take actions that will lead to that outcome, such as investing in ourselves or starting a business.

On the other hand, if we focus on negative thoughts and feelings, we are more likely to take negative actions that will lead to negative outcomes. For example, if we believe that we will never find a job we love, we may not put in the effort to find one or may settle for a job that doesn't fulfill us.

It's important to note that the law of attraction is not a magic formula for success. It is not enough to simply think positively and wait for good things to happen. We still need to take action and make positive choices in our lives. However, the law of attraction can be a powerful tool to help us achieve our goals by changing our mindset and outlook on life.
